PROBLEM TO BE SOLVED: To suppress an increase in the frequency of manual driving by a driver.SOLUTION: An automatic driving system 100 includes: a first planning unit 14a to generate a first travel plan; a first reliability calculation unit 14b to calculate the reliability of the first travel plan; a second planning unit 15a to generate a second travel plan; a second reliability calculation unit 15b to calculate the reliability of the second travel plan; a selection unit 16 to select a travel plan; a presentation unit 8b to present the first travel plan to a driver when the second travel plan is selected; an input unit 8a to accept input operation of the driver; and a travel control unit 17 to perform automatic driving control. In the case of selection of the second travel plan, when input operation for selecting the first travel plan is accepted by the input unit 8a while the first travel plan is presented by the presentation unit 8b, the selection unit 16 selects the first travel plan instead of the second travel plan.SELECTED DRAWING: Figure 1
